A Toothache Needs a Restoration
One of the most common reasons to look for a dentist is to address pain in one or more teeth. While sudden discomfort could occur for a number of reasons, including sinus concerns or changes in elevation, one that persists for more than a day could be a sign of a deeper problem. For instance, a lasting tooth pain could be caused by tooth decay, the early stages of a dental abscess, or as a result of weakened tooth structure due to teeth grinding and clenching. When you have a toothache that lingers, you most likely need a tooth-filling. When the dental professional examines your smile, imaging technology is used to assess the severity of the cavity. then, the appropriate treatment option is chosen. For children and adults alike, a tooth-filling made from biocompatible material could bring relief. A crown could also be used to address major cavities. If possible, the dentist will take steps to use more lifelike options, so they blend with the smile.
